High school students
will find more than 40 schools
at Wabash County College Fair
Area high school students can check out more than 40 area schools in one
place at the 2006 Wabash County College Fair on Thursday, Oct. 26 at
Manchester College.
Students from Grant, Huntington, Kosciusko, Miami, Wabash and Whitley
counties are especially encouraged to attend the fair, from 6:30 to 8
p.m. in the Science Center on the North Manchester campus.
At the free event, representatives from colleges, universities and
technical schools will provide information about areas of study,
financial aid, admission requirements, athletics, extracurricular
activities, scholarships and more.
